But even more concerning — the cameras reveal how the kill is sometimes far from instant. when you slaughter a horse, what you're looking to do is get the bullet so that it destroys the brain stem, which is where the consciousnesses is and kills... stops the heart and the breathing as well. you've got to get the angle right in order to hit that bit of the brain. and the easiest way to do it is to be right up close and then you get the angle quite right. here the slaughterman shoots the horses from across the room. while the covert cameras were filming, 91 horses were shot from a distance. on...
